The Science Behind Attic Airflow and Energy Savings
As a Glen Jean resident, you understand the importance of maintaining comfortable indoor temperatures year-round. Proper attic ventilation play a crucial role in home comfort, especially in our regional weather patterns.
Ventilation systems function by creating airflow that expels heated air from your attic space. When temperatures rise, upper levels can hit dangerous levels, which causes your cooling system to operate less efficiently.
The fundamental principle of attic ventilation involves creating a continuous airflow system that removes hot air from your attic space while drawing in cooler outside air. This process, known as the stack effect, occurs naturally when intake vents (typically located in soffits) allow cool air to enter while exhaust vents (like attic fans or ridge vents) remove heated air.
